A box grater and a peeler turn raw turnips and carrots into a fresh, crispy, light Sweet And Sour Turnip And Carrot Salad. It is very healthy and tasty too. Shred the vegetables for an elegant appearance or chop them for a more practical look. Almost any vinaigrette or dressing would work here, but this really flavorful Asian dressing brings a variety of tastes to the raw vegetables. The variety of colorful ingredients adds interest to the appearance of the dish. It makes a beautiful spring salad and of course it can be enjoyed year round.

Shopping List
carrots
turnip
lime juice
vegetable oil
sesame oil
granulated sugar
cayenne pepper
fish sauce
cilantro leaves
black sesame seeds
Equipment
box grater
1 large bowl
1 medium bowl
whisk

Instructions:
Peel the carrots and turnips, then coarsely grate them. Toss them together in a large bowl. In a medium bowl, use a whisk to mix together the remaining components that will make up the sauce: lime juice, oils, sugar, cayenne pepper and fish sauce. Mix until the sugar dissolves. Pour the dressing over the grated vegetables, tossing to coat. Sprinkle with the cilantro and sesame seeds.
